Planner 5D — Beginner-Friendly Layout Tool
Planner 5D is one of the most accessible free home design software options. Its intuitive drag-and-drop interface lets users create walls, doors, and furniture easily. Switching between 2D floor plans and 3D models provides a realistic sense of space. Beginners can experiment with furniture placement, room flow, and layouts without prior experience. The free version supports basic house plan creation, while premium content adds advanced furniture and textures. It is ideal for those who want to design their own house online free or test simple layouts before construction or renovation.
Sweet Home 3D — Downloadable Floor Plan Software
Sweet Home 3D offers detailed floor plan creation with 2D drawing tools that instantly convert to 3D views. You can import scanned blueprints or create layouts from scratch. The software allows adding furniture, doors, windows, and textures to build a realistic home model. Users can export 3D designs or floor plans for reference. It is perfect for DIY home planners seeking house design software free that works offline. Sweet Home 3D balances simplicity and precision, making it an excellent choice for experimenting with layouts and interior design without subscription fees.
Floorplanner — Fast Online Layouts
Floorplanner is a web-based tool designed for rapid floor plan creation. It allows users to draw room boundaries, add walls, doors, and furniture, then visualize layouts in 3D. Its simplicity makes it ideal for small-scale projects or testing multiple design ideas quickly. Floorplanner is perfect for users who want a free house design app for basic layouts. The platform also supports exporting designs, making it convenient for home renovation planning, interior adjustments, or sharing house designs plan free with contractors or family members.
SketchUp Free — Professional 3D Modeling Online
SketchUp Free provides professional-grade 3D modeling directly in your browser. Users can design walls, roofs, furniture, and even outdoor landscapes. Its precise tools make it possible to create highly detailed house models or complex floor plans. Though beginners may find the learning curve steeper, it offers unmatched control over design details. SketchUp Free is ideal for users who want to design a house 3D, build realistic home plans, and explore advanced layout ideas without purchasing expensive software.
RoomSketcher — Accurate Floor Plans for Construction
RoomSketcher emphasizes precision in floor plans, wall measurements, and room layouts. It is widely used for renovation projects, real estate planning, and construction-ready designs. The app offers both 2D and 3D views, allowing users to visualize interiors accurately. RoomSketcher’s features make it easy to create detailed house plan drawings online free, which can be shared with contractors. It is perfect for users who need exact measurements and professional-looking floor plans while still using free home design software.

HomeByMe — Photorealistic Interior Visualization
HomeByMe focuses on photorealistic 3D rendering and immersive walkthroughs. Users can furnish rooms, apply textures, and explore lighting to see how spaces will look in reality. Its intuitive interface lets homeowners test styles, colors, and furniture placement effectively. Free plans support basic projects, while premium upgrades unlock larger design options. HomeByMe is ideal for users wanting home design software free that emphasizes realistic visualization and helps with interior planning decisions before committing to construction.
Magicplan — Camera-Based Floor Plans
Magicplan uses AR technology to create floor plans from real spaces. By scanning rooms with your smartphone, it automatically generates 2D and 3D plans. This is especially useful for renovations, remodeling, or existing homes. Magicplan simplifies measurements and layout creation, reducing errors common in manual drawing. It is highly effective for anyone looking to create your own home floor plan accurately without extensive technical skills. The app integrates directly with other design software for seamless project continuation.

Choosing the Right App for Your Needs
The choice of a home design app depends on project complexity. For simple layouts, Planner 5D or Floorplanner is ideal. For precise measurements, choose RoomSketcher or Magicplan. For realistic 3D visualization, use HomeByMe or SketchUp Free. Consider factors like device compatibility, project scale, and user experience. Free software often provides sufficient tools for small to medium projects. Common Mistakes to Avoid
New users often skip measuring room dimensions, leading to impractical layouts. Overloading free software with complex designs may slow performance. Ignoring 3D visualization can misrepresent space and furniture flow. Always verify measurements, start simple, and switch between 2D and 3D views. Proper planning ensures the design is functional and visually appealing. 7 FAQs
Q: Can I fully design a home using free apps?
Yes, free versions support 2D and 3D floor plans, furniture placement, and layout visualization for small to medium projects.
Q: Which app is easiest for beginners?
Planner 5D and Floorplanner are beginner-friendly due to drag-and-drop interfaces and simple controls.
Q: Can I export plans for builders?
Yes, apps like Sweet Home 3D and RoomSketcher allow PDF or 3D model exports suitable for construction.
Q: Do I need a powerful computer for 3D software?
Basic web-based apps run smoothly on standard devices; advanced rendering benefits from more capable hardware.
Q: Can I design a house on my phone?
Yes, Magicplan and other mobile apps let you create layouts and measure rooms using your camera.
Q: Are free apps limited?
Some restrict advanced furniture, textures, or large projects, but most allow practical floor plan creation and 3D visualization.
Q: How to choose the right app?
Match app features to your needs: simple layouts — Planner 5D; precise floor plans — RoomSketcher; 3D realism — HomeByMe or SketchUp Free.
